This topic will examine the factors that drive chemical reactions and determine their outcome. Topics examined will include the energetics of reactions, the rate at which reactions occur, controlling formation of one particular product over another and the steps through which reactions occur and various representations of these steps.
This topic aims to provide students with an insight into how and why reactions occur and what drives particular outcomes of reactions. Students will be exposed to discussions on what variables can be used to control chemical reactions and what techniques can be used to follow chemical reactions. The topic will give students an appreciation of the measurement of both the rate of a chemical reaction and the energy flow during the chemical reaction.
